3 years ago
Cant Load BF2042
For weeks now I have not been able to launch this F****'n Game. Worked fine for 16hours of play, two weeks back decide to jump on and nada. Game attempts to launch, I get the EAC loading screen with ...
The rains hath stopped for now, we shall see with the rising tides of tomorrow. Anyway heres the dxdiag
@StrikerEureka925Hey man, lets check somethings:
First check if windows is still ok
Windows Heath check with SFC:
Press Windows key + 'R' ,typ CMD
Press and hold down CTRL + SHIFT and press ENTER.
When User Account Control shows up, click Yes.
Use the following command lines, pressing Enter after each
(make sure you wait till each of the commands is executed properly):
sfc /scannow
DISM /Online /Cleanup-Image /CheckHealth
DISM /Online /Cleanup-Image /ScanHealth
DISM /Online /Cleanup-Image /RestoreHealth
Reboot system
EasyAntiCheat
Required for EasyAntiCheat installation.
Install the latest Microsoft Visual C++ Redistributables. Visual Studio 2015, 2017, 2019, and 2022.
https://support.microsoft.com/en-gb/help/2977003/the-latest-supported-visual-c-downloads
Download the X86 and X64 version , open downloaded files and choose INSTALL or REPAIR.
Delete and/or Repair / install EAC
Press the Windows key + 'E' to open File Explorer.
Press ALT key, select Tools > Folder Options > View, then check Show hidden files, folders, and drives.
Navigate to the following location C:\\Program Files(x86)\EasyAntiCheat\ and delete the files:
Delete this file C:\\Program Files(x86)\EasyAntiCheat\EasyAntiCheat.sys
Delete this file C:\\Program Files(x86)\EasyAntiCheat\EasyAntiCheat.exe
Navigate to C:\Users\<USERNAME>\AppData\Roaming
Delete the folder EasyAntiCheat
Navigate to C:\Users\<USERNAME>\AppData\Local\Temp ,and delete ALL content if possible.
Reboot system
If ya got an BF2042 shortcut at youre desktop then right clict on it and select OPEN FILE LOCATION, now
open the folder EasyAntiCheat.
No shortcut at desktop then
Navigate to the following location ?:\....BF2042_INSTALLATION_FOLDER\EasyAntiCheat\
In this folder Right clict at the file EasyAntiCheat_Setup.exe and select to RUN AS ADMINISTARTOR.
Install / repair the EAC
Reboot system
Rename the folder Battlefield 2042 thats in youre Documents folder.
It will make a new folder , this will also reset all ingame settings to default !
(dont worry, original folder is still there is ya renamed it 😉 !!)
Clear EA cache:
https://help.ea.com/en/help/faq/clear-cache-to-fix-problems-with-your-games/#ea-app
Test youre game !
Still some issues ? Then try a cleanboot
Cleanboot / Msconfig
reboot pc by a clean boot:
https://support.microsoft.com/en-us/topic/how-to-perform-a-clean-boot-in-windows-da2f9573-6eec-00ad-2f8a-a97a1807f3dd
Hide all Microsoft services, DISABLE (uncheck) ALL other processes, apps and services !
Cleanboot is just a one time clean boot ! Next reboot all will be reset and a normal boot will be occure.
Use msconfig to disable apps permanent each for new reboot.
- In the search box on the taskbar, type msconfig and select System Configuration from the results.
- On the Services tab of System Configuration, select Hide all Microsoft services, and then select Disable all.
- On the Startup tab of System Configuration, select Open Task Manager.
- Under Startup in Task Manager, for each startup item, select the item and then select Disable.
- Close Task Manager.
- On the Startup tab of System Configuration, select OK. When you restart the computer, it's in a clean boot environment.
Test game !
Still errors ? Please update us Cheers
Ps im glad youre feet are still dry 😉
@Rokebo73 Ok, was a long 2-1/2 or so hours, unfortunately nothing works. I tried everything you listed and I even rolled back to Origin Launcher to see if that works. Nada. Zilch. Fineto. I would have loved it was something you psoted but nope. Installed BF5 and that works Flawlessly, BF1, works great. Apex runs. Its just this game does not work now.
could you guys check of there is an EAC_ETOS or something installed ?
I believe it belongs to a other game and that causes issues with the EAC from BF2042
Cheers